Popsicle stick shelf
Many popsicle stick crafts require you to snip off the item's rounded edges. However, this geometric shelf celebrates those corners, bringing out the stick's full essence. In fact, the edges are strategically layered against each other, which also helps you build up the thickness of the frame. It's an impressive feat, and the end result is a sturdy shelf that is both functional and decorative. Get the tutorial here.

Popsicle stick banner
Three popsicle sticks can make a simple triangle frame. String a set of these together to create a beautiful garland for decorating any space. Apply fabric to the center of each triangle to match the tone of a party, a season or your home's decor. The trick to framing the fabric is to sandwich it between two triangles, as you can see in the full tutorial here.
